Technique for single-step lymphocyte isolation from an endoscopic biopsy specimen for the diagnosis of gastrointestinal lymphoma.

Abstract

In this paper, we introduce a simplified, one-step procedure for lymphocyte isolation from an endoscopically biopsied fragment. For lymphocyte isolation, an endoscopically harvested specimen and 5 mL of normal saline solution were placed in a wire mesh strainer set in a porcelain bowl. To obtain the lymphocyte suspension, the solid specimen was crushed using the rubber portion of a plunger of a 10 mL injection syringe. Flow cytometry was performed using the lymphocyte suspension. For validating our methods, the one-step lymphocyte isolation technique was used to perform flow cytometry on samples from 23 patients with (n = 12) or without (n = 11) gastrointestinal lymphoma. Flow cytometry of light chain expression was performed in all patient samples (feasibility: 100%). Sensitivity was 83.3% (10/12) and specificity was 100% (11/11). In conclusion, lymphocytes isolated from a single endoscopic biopsy specimen using our simplified and quick procedure are suitable for flow cytometry. Considering that flow cytometry has an important advantage of providing the results on the examination day itself, the results of this study suggest that flow cytometric analysis using our single-step lymphocyte isolation technique can be potentially used to diagnose lymphoma in the gastrointestinal mucosa. •We introduce a simplified, one-step procedure for lymphocyte isolation from an endoscopically biopsied fragment.•Our technique is feasible for flow cytometric analysis in patients with gastrointestinal lymphoma as well as those with gastrointestinal lesions that are suspected to be lymphoma.

摘要

在本文中,我们介绍了一种从内镜活检组织碎片中分离淋巴细胞的简化单步程序。为了分离淋巴细胞,将内镜获取的标本和5毫升生理盐水置于置于瓷碗中的金属丝网筛中。为了获得淋巴细胞悬液,使用10毫升注射注射器活塞的橡胶部分挤压固体标本。使用淋巴细胞悬液进行流式细胞术。为了验证我们的方法,采用单步淋巴细胞分离技术对23例患有(n = 12)或未患有(n = 11)胃肠道淋巴瘤的患者的样本进行流式细胞术检测。对所有患者样本进行轻链表达的流式细胞术检测(可行性:100%)。敏感性为83.3%(10/12),特异性为100%(11/11)。总之,使用我们简化快速的程序从单个内镜活检标本中分离的淋巴细胞适用于流式细胞术。鉴于流式细胞术具有在检测当天就能提供结果这一重要优势,本研究结果表明,使用我们的单步淋巴细胞分离技术进行流式细胞术分析有可能用于诊断胃肠道黏膜淋巴瘤。•我们介绍了一种从内镜活检组织碎片中分离淋巴细胞的简化单步程序。•我们的技术对于胃肠道淋巴瘤患者以及疑似淋巴瘤的胃肠道病变患者的流式细胞术分析是可行的。
